Role description
Job Title: DevOps Engineer Location: Melbourne, FL - Onsite Duration: 12 months contract (possibility of extension) Local Candidates - Only W2 Must Have • CI/CD Pipeline • Containerized platforms using Docker, Kubernetes, or K3s • Cybersecurity best practices, including IAM, secrets management, vulnerability remediation, and system hardening • Hybrid cloud, edge, and micro data center infrastructure close • Linux and Windows • Networking, segmentation, firewall, VPN, and secure remote Position Summary: • The DevOps Engineer bridges the gap between development and operations by automating and streamlining processes. • This role involves managing CI/CD pipelines, ensuring system reliability, and collaborating with teams to improve software delivery. Responsibilities: • Develop and maintain CI/CD pipelines to automate deployments. Monitor and troubleshoot system performance and reliability. • Collaborate with development and operations teams to enhance workflows. • Implement security measures and ensure compliance with standards. • Document processes and provide training to team members. Qualifications: • Bachelor's degree in Computer Science, IT, or related field. Experience with DevOps tools like Jenkins, Docker, or Kubernetes. Strong scripting and automation skills. • Proficiency in cloud platforms like AWS, Azure, or GCP. Excellent problem solving and communication abilities. • Design, deploy, and support hybrid cloud, edge, and micro data center infrastructure • Build and maintain CI/CD pipelines for rapid, reliable software and platform delivery • Develop and manage Infrastructure as Code and automated configuration management • Administer and troubleshoot Linux and Windows environments • Deploy and support containerized platforms using Docker, Kubernetes, or K3s • Maintain networking, segmentation, firewall, VPN, and secure remote access capabilities for lab and infrastructure environments • Implement and enforce cybersecurity best practices, including IAM, secrets management, vulnerability remediation, and system hardening • Establish and maintain monitoring, logging, alerting, and operational dashboards • Support resilience of local infrastructure, including backup, recovery, failover, and patching • Collaborate with software, electrical, lab, cybersecurity, and operations teams to enable secure and efficient innovation workflows • Support integration of lab, engineering, telemetry, and OT-adjacent systems where required • Develop technical documentation including runbooks, SOPs, architecture diagrams, and support procedures
